What cpa offers work best.

It's tough to say what CPA offers are best, as it all depends on your niche, traffic source and how you are going to advertise the offer. Here are a couple ideas though...

- Games, Zip/Email Submits work pretty well on facebook
- Health/Rebill types of offers do well on media buying
- Insurance/finance does well on contextual/banner placements

At the end of the day it all depends on your niche and ad spend. If you are going to try and compete against the major players on search and ppc, you are almost destined to fail. (ie: online dating). These companies have a ton of money and they can afford to pay more money per lead to bring in a new customer versus an affiliate, since they own the customer and their data for life.

Again, the budget spend for a test campaign will vary depending on the offer and commission. If you are running a game offer that pays $1 per signup, I wouldn't spend more than $20-$30 on a test campaign. However if you were running a a health/rebill offer that pays $50 per lead, you may want to spend $75-$150 on testing the offer. This also depends on how much traffic you are running to the offer as well. All of these factors combined will help you decide on if an offer is worth pursuing or to move onto the next one.

How much to spend depends on your risk appetite. General rule of thumb, look at your offer.. if it is a $10 or less offer, I'd test with $20. I typically use double the offer price as guideline for testing budget.
 
If you are insisting on using 7 search, then email submits and gaming tend to work well on there. Bing is a better alternative IMO to get started with and pretty much all offers work well on there if you target correctly and click cost are generally pretty reasonable if you long tail it.
